COVID-19 is the subject of 299 registered US clinical trials on ClinicalTrials.gov, 68 of them currently open to new participants. 42 are in Phase 3-4 (later-stage) and 83 in Phase 1-2 (earlier-stage). The most active sponsor is National Institute of Allergy and Infectious Diseases (NIAID), running 16 of these trials.

Key findings

What ClinicalTrials.gov does not surface for COVID-19 on its own pages , computed from the registry mirror as of 2026-08-08. Each line carries its own denominator so it can be quoted as it stands.

  1. COVID-19 is recruiting below its size-band peers.

    68 of 299 indexed trials (22.7%) are open to enrollment, against a 37.1% average across 139 conditions with 100+ trials. The peer set uses the same ClinicalTrials.gov-derived counts as this page.

  2. Sponsorship of COVID-19 trials is spread across many organizations.

    National Institute of Allergy and Infectious Diseases (NIAID) accounts for 16 of 299 trials (5.4%). 173 distinct sponsors appear on at least one study for this condition label.

  3. Typical COVID-19 enrolment sits around 245 participants.

    Median target enrolment is 245 among the 299 trials that report a genuine target (sentinel values excluded). 96 of those (32.1%) plan for fewer than 100 participants.

  4. COVID-19 splits between interventional and observational designs.

    196 interventional and 103 observational studies make up this index (65.6% interventional). Study type is sponsor-reported on ClinicalTrials.gov.
